Noa Nucleo Interface – Key Technical Features
FPGA-Accelerated Real-Time Processing
Processor: Powered by Xilinx Zynq™ UltraScale+™ MPSoC XCZU5EV-2SFVC784I, providing high-speed parallel processing with deterministic execution.
Time-Critical Performance: Essential for demanding applications in power electronics, automotive systems, and other time-sensitive industries.
High-Fidelity Analog & Digital I/O
Analog Outputs: Supports up to 12 channels of 14-bit, 100 MSPS analog outputs for high-precision signal generation.
Analog Inputs: Provides up to 12 channels of 14-bit, 100 MSPS analog inputs, ensuring high-speed data acquisition.
Latency: Achieves sub-microsecond latency for precise signal handling.
Digital I/O: 52 configurable digital I/Os for flexible interfacing with various systems.

Enterprise-Grade Storage & Networking
Storage: Equipped with 256 GB NVMe SSD for high-speed data logging and detailed real-time analysis.
Networking: Features dual SFP+ 10 Gbps connectors for high-bandwidth networking, ideal for multi-node distributed HIL applications.
1Gbps Ethernet: Ensures seamless integration into industrial networks and cloud-based simulation workflows.
